On Wed, Jan 17, 2024 at 08:59:26AM +0900, Michael Paquier wrote: > This one had better be done first because it is required by your > original issue, and that's what could make the buildfarm shaky. > > I have checked the other XML calls in the tree and did not spot > anything else that ought to be changed, so I have extracted this stuff > from your v2 and applied it on HEAD. Let's see how it goes. The security team has discussed 2197d06224a1 after a report from coverity regarding the effects that issues like [1] would create in the backend, and concluded that this patch should be reverted because this could cause the backend to waste plently of CPU and/or memory even if the application applied checks on the size of the data given in input, and libxml2 does not offer guarantees that input limits are respected under XML_PARSE_HUGE. So I am planning to do do so in the next 24 hours. Note that this does not impact 65c5864d7fac, as XML_PARSE_NOENT is an immediate substitute of xmlSubstituteEntitiesDefault(). [1]: https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Billion_laughs_attack -- Michael
